Récupérer contacts sous macOS Catalina depuis sauvegarde Time Machine

Bonjour,


Lors d'une grosse réparation de mon MacBook Pro acheté en 2018 (changement de la carte mère, mise à jour du firmware du SSD), le centre agréé Apple m'a installé Mac OS Catalina (10.15) sur le nouveau SSD sans me consulter, alors que mon Mac tournait jusqu'à la panne sous High Sierra (10.13) et que toutes mes sauvegardes récentes ont été faites sur un DD externe avec cette version de Mac OS (avec Time Machine, je précise).


J'ai réussi – avec grand peine ! – à réinstaller depuis ma dernière sauvegarde Time Machine mes boîtes e-mail sur l'app Mail de Apple (mais sans les règles de tri des mails…) et je voudrais faire de même avec mes fiches de contacts. Or quand j'essaie de récupérer celles-ci-ci depuis l'app Contacts via la fonction "importer", l'ordi ne les trouve nulle part dans mes sauvegardes Time Machine…


Quelqu'un pourrait-il me dire comment faire, puisque ma base de données de contacts doit bien se trouver quelque part sur le disque de sauvegarde (dans quel dossier du HD ? sous quel format de fichier ? Etc.) ?

Et tant qu'à faire, comment puis-je réinstaller les règles de tri de mes e-mails, donc sans avoir à les recréer une par une, si c'est possible bien sûr ?


NB : pour info, ma base de contacts Apple n'est pas hébergée ailleurs que sur mon MacBook Pro et mon DD de sauvegarde.


Merci par avance pour votre aide !


Récupérer mes contacts sous Catalina depuis une sauvegarde Time Machine sous High Sierra ?

[Titre Modifié par l’Hôte]


MacBook Pro

Publiée le 24 nov. 2019 à 13h09

Répondre
Question marquée comme Réponse la mieux classée

Publiée le 25 nov. 2019 à 12h33

Merci jeanjd63 pour l'astuce "Focus".

Cette technique marche avec le disque dur interne du MacBook mais hélas pas avec une sauvegarde sur un DD externe (pour cela, j'ai fait une recherche avec le mot "AddressBook" en sélectionnant uniquement le type "dossiers").

J'ai pu ainsi localiser le dossier 'AddressBook' dans 'Application Support' du MacBook et ai simplement remplacé son contenu par celui du dossier du disque de sauvegarde, en passant par une copie de sécurité sur le bureau du MacBook (que j'ai ensuite mise à la corbeille). Et l'opération a marché, ouf !


En tout cas, cela veut dire que la fonction "importer" dans l'appli Contacts d'Apple ne sert pas à grand chose quand on veut récupérer des fichiers créés sous une version différente de Mac OS…


Dans l'app Mail en revanche, l'importation des boîtes e-mail a marché mais je n'ai récupéré ni mes règles de tri, ni mes signatures d'e-mail. J'imagine qu'il faut aussi en passer par un copier-coller…


Donc si quelqu'un sait comment se nomment les fichiers concernés et où ils se cachent, je suis toute ouïe !


9 réponses
Question marquée comme Réponse la mieux classée

Le 25 nov. 2019 à 12h33 en réponse à jeanjd63

Merci jeanjd63 pour l'astuce "Focus".

Cette technique marche avec le disque dur interne du MacBook mais hélas pas avec une sauvegarde sur un DD externe (pour cela, j'ai fait une recherche avec le mot "AddressBook" en sélectionnant uniquement le type "dossiers").

J'ai pu ainsi localiser le dossier 'AddressBook' dans 'Application Support' du MacBook et ai simplement remplacé son contenu par celui du dossier du disque de sauvegarde, en passant par une copie de sécurité sur le bureau du MacBook (que j'ai ensuite mise à la corbeille). Et l'opération a marché, ouf !


En tout cas, cela veut dire que la fonction "importer" dans l'appli Contacts d'Apple ne sert pas à grand chose quand on veut récupérer des fichiers créés sous une version différente de Mac OS…


Dans l'app Mail en revanche, l'importation des boîtes e-mail a marché mais je n'ai récupéré ni mes règles de tri, ni mes signatures d'e-mail. J'imagine qu'il faut aussi en passer par un copier-coller…


Donc si quelqu'un sait comment se nomment les fichiers concernés et où ils se cachent, je suis toute ouïe !


Le 27 nov. 2019 à 13h34 en réponse à jeanjd63

Bonsoir à tous,


jeanjd63 a écrit :


Je ne comprends pas.
Si tu ouvres le Finder en te positionnant dans un répertoire, puis tu "entres dans Time Machine" (icône en haut à droite de la barre des taches, à valider dans les préférences systèmes/Time Machine : afficher l'icône...) tu vas retrouver la même fenêtre Finder mais vue depuis Time Machine et te permettant de remonter dans le temps.


Pour répondre à jeanjd63 : l'entrée dans Time Machine n'affiche que les sauvegardes faites depuis l'installation du nouvel OS sur l'ordi (Catalina en l'occurrence). Ma machine ayant été réparée "à neuf" (changement de la carte mère et du SSD), je ne peux pas voir avec Time Machine les sauvegardes faites antérieurement à la réparation, qui sont hébergées sur un DD externe et ce, même quand celui-ci est connecté à l'ordi. J'ai refait plusieurs fois la manip pour le vérifier… D'où le recours au copier-coller !


Bilan des courses :


  • J'ai bien récupéré mes différentes boîtes e-mail dans le dossier "Sur mon Mac" de Mail mais ai dû recréer ces boîtes avec des noms identiques pour y transférer, boîte après boîte, les e-mails présents dans la boîte "importation" créée ("Tout sélectionner"> clic droit >"Déplacer vers"). Et comme il était bizarrement impossible de supprimer cette dernière alors que je l'avais vidée de son contenu, je l'ai finalement supprimée directement depuis le répertoire du Macbook (~/Library/Mail/V7/…). J'avais un peu peur du résultat mais ça a marché !


  • J'ai récupéré mes règles de tri d'e-mails : il a suffi pour cela de remplacer le fichier "SyncedRules.plist" dans le répertoire ad hoc (~/Library/Mail/V7/…) par celui de ma dernière sauvegarde (~/Library/Mail/V5/…). Comme le remplacement du fichier "RulesActiveState.plist" ne changeait rien pour moi, j'ai donc laissé celui de Catalina.


  • Idem pour mes signatures d'e-mails : après avoir fermé Mail, j'ai remplacé par ceux de la sauvegarde tous les fichiers du dossier "Signatures" dans le répertoire (~/Library/Mail/V7/MailData/Signatures). Il m'a suffi ensuite de rouvrir Mail puis de glisser-déposer une à une les signatures dans les comptes e-mail concernés (Mail>Préférences>Signatures>Toutes les signatures).


Donc merci encore de m'avoir mise sur les bons rails !

Je regrette juste qu'il faille être un utilisateur "avancé" d'Apple Mac – sans pour autant être un geek – pour récupérer les données et les paramétrages de ses applis quand on change de version de MacOS. La "simplicité" affichée de Macintosh devient peu à peu une légende urbaine…


Le 24 nov. 2019 à 22h44 en réponse à Budleya

J'ai moi aussi constaté que le dossier n'apparaissait pas, j'ai fait autrement, j'ai lancé une recherche dans Time Machine avec le mot data, il faudra se rendre sur le dernier dossier data (cf date), voir scruter les derniers dossiers data, et ici vous apercevrez le dossier Bibliothèque > Application Support, là dedans cliquez droit sur le dossier AddressBook, et sélectionnez dossier original. Voyez si ca vous aide.

Le 24 nov. 2019 à 21h11 en réponse à Budleya

Salut.


La bonne méthode me parait être celle-ci.


Tu ouvres le Finder, tu cliques à l'intérieur pour avoir le Focus, puis tu appuis sur cm+maj+g

Dans la fenêtre "Aller au dossier" tu colles :

~/Library/Application Support/

Puis tu valides.

Ensuite tu devrais voir le répertoire AdressBook

Là tu ouvres Time Machine et tu devrais en remontant dans le temps pouvoir restaurer ce répertoire.

Je ne suis pas certain que cela soit suffisant, mais c'est la bonne méthode.

Le 25 nov. 2019 à 12h57 en réponse à Budleya

Je ne comprends pas.

Si tu ouvres le Finder en te positionnant dans un répertoire, puis tu "entres dans Time Machine" (icône en haut à droite de la barre des taches, à valider dans les préférences systèmes/Time Machine : afficher l'icône...) tu vas retrouver la même fenêtre Finder mais vue depuis Time Machine et te permettant de remonter dans le temps.


Pour Mail, les répertoires sont :

~/Library/Mail

Et pour ce que tu cherches plus précisément

~/Library/Mail/Vx/MailData où x représente le n° de version.


Tu as aussi :

~/Library/Containers/com.apple.mail



Le 24 nov. 2019 à 14h33 en réponse à ingrosboug

Merci ingrosboug

Je pensais moi aussi retrouver ces données dans le dossier en question, mais je ne vois plus apparaître le dossier "AddressBook" dans "Application Support" sur mes différentes sauvegardes.

Est-ce Catalina qui ne le "voit" pas par ce qu'il n'a plus le même système de classement et de nomenclature des fichiers sur le disque ?

Je ne sais d'ailleurs pas si ce "truc" s'appelait pareil sous High Sierra : quand j'ai changé de Mac en 2018, le passage direct à High Sierra depuis mon ancien iMac qui fonctionnait à l'époque sous Mac OS 10.6.8 m'a causé quelques sueurs froides pour transférer mes données… mais ce n'était pas une panne brutale, contrairement à ce qui m'est arrivé il y a 3 semaines !

Le 27 nov. 2019 à 14h08 en réponse à Budleya

… Et j'oubliais le point de départ de ce fil (!) :


J'ai bien récupéré mes Contacts en remplaçant l'intégralité du dossier "AddressBook" dans le répertoire ad hoc du Mac (~/Library/Application Support/AddressBook) par celui de ma dernière sauvegarde. Le menu Fichier > Importer… dans "Contacts" ne servait à rien dans mon cas.


Cette discussion a été fermée par le système ou l’équipe de la communauté. Vous pouvez voter pour les publications que vous jugez utiles ou effectuer des recherches dans la communauté pour trouver des réponses supplémentaires.

Récupérer contacts sous macOS Catalina depuis sauvegarde Time Machine

Bienvenue dans la Communauté d’assistance Apple
Un forum où les clients Apple s’entraident avec leurs produits. Faites vos premiers pas avec votre compte Apple.